Ranking fuzzy numbers based on ideal solution
pp. 201-209
in: Bing-yuan Cao, Cheng-yi Zhang, Tai-fu Li (eds), Fuzzy information and Engineering I, Berlin, Springer, 2009Abstract
In this paper,we consider the factor of the decision maker's risk preference, and define the left and right deviation degree,respectively.Besides we propose the new formula of the fuzzy degree.Then we get the multiattribute matrix of fuzzy numbers. Making use of ideal solution we rank fuzzy numbers.Some numerical examples are displayed to illustrate the validity and advantage of the proposed ranking method.
